Description

1-Methyl-5-Nitro-1H-Pyrazole-4-Carboxylic Acid is a high-purity heterocyclic building block of significant importance in advanced organic synthesis. This compound serves as a critical intermediate for the development of active pharmaceutical ingredients (APIs) and agrochemicals, where its unique pyrazole core enables the construction of complex molecular architectures. It is primarily sought by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and specialty chemical industries.

Application

  • Pharmaceutical Intermediate: A key synthon for the synthesis of novel drug candidates, particularly in medicinal chemistry programs targeting various therapeutic areas.
  • Agrochemical Synthesis: Used in the research and production of advanced pesticides, herbicides, and fungicides due to its bioactive pyrazole scaffold.
  • Chemical Research & Development: Serves as a versatile building block for constructing complex heterocyclic compounds in academic and industrial research laboratories.
  • Material Science Precursor: Potential use in the synthesis of specialty polymers, ligands for catalysis, or organic electronic materials.

Basic Information

Item Detail
Product Name 1-Methyl-5-Nitro-1H-Pyrazole-4-Carboxylic Acid
CAS No. 18213-77-9
Molecular Formula C5H5N3O4
Molecular Weight 171.11 g/mol
Synonyms 5-Nitro-1-methyl-1H-pyrazole-4-carboxylic acid; 1-Methyl-5-nitropyrazole-4-carboxylic acid; 4-Carboxy-1-methyl-5-nitropyrazole; 1-Methyl-5-nitro-1H-pyrazole-4-carboxylic acid; 18213-77-9; 1-Methyl-5-nitropyrazole-4-carboxylic acid; 5-Nitro-1-methylpyrazole-4-carboxylic ac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ong oxidizing agents and strong bases.

Specification

Item Specification
Appearance Off-white to light yellow crystalline pow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 98.0%
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
